Tech Toy of the Month: Apple iPhone, part I

It is perhaps the most anticipated technology gadget in history. It promises to change cell phones in the way the iPod changed mobile music players. It is the Apple iPhone (http://www.apple.com/iphone). While it has not yet been released as of this writing, I will attempt to explain what the iPhone will be in as simple terms as possible.

The iPhone is of course a cell phone. It will only be available on the AT&T network (formerly Cingular) at least through the year 2009 (barring any changes in contract between AT&T and Apple). So if you are with any other wireless provider (Sprint, T-Mobile, US Cellular, Verizon), you will NOT be able to get an iPhone unless you switch to AT&T. To be released on June 29th, the iPhone will cost $499 for a 4GB version or $599 for a 8GB version (both prices require a 2-year contract).

The iPhone will also be a fully-functional iPod, playing music, photos, and videos. For many people, the integration of a phone with an iPod will be very compelling. However, the initial cost may be prohibitive for those casually considering a phone/iPod combo.

The main feature most people will immediately notice about the iPhone is the large touchscreen display, along with the fact that there are no hard buttons. While the touchscreen feature looks very nice, the lack of hard buttons may be a concern to some people. Time will tell if the touchscreen interface will be intuitive enough to make up for the lack of hard buttons. One feature that people will notice is the fact that the iPhone can sense when it is rotated and will rotate the display accordingly. In other words, if you want to view the display in widescreen mode, you simply need to rotate the iPhone in your hand. Words really don't do this feature justice, so make sure to see this feature in action on Apple's web site.

Apple is touting that the iPhone will be the most advanced mobile Internet device to date. Apple is using the Mac OS X operating system from its Macintosh computers, along with its Safari web browser, as the operating system for the iPhone. Apple is promising a fully-featured web browser on a phone, the same one in use on desktop computers. This feature, along with the rotating display, should allow users to see web pages the way they were designed to be seen. Other mobile devices must reformat web pages for display on their screens.

The iPhone has Wi-Fi wireless networking for fast Internet speeds in public hotspots or other Wi-Fi networks. The iPhone can also connect to AT&T's data network for Internet access. Basically, this should allow users to be able to get on the Internet almost anywhere, as long as they are in Wi-Fi network or within AT&T's cellular network.

Q: What is the difference in all the wireless formats (802.11 b, a, g, n)?

A: For the most part, if you are interested in wireless networking for Internet access, it doesn't matter much which implementation you go with, as they are all faster than any Internet access commonly available. However, if you are interested in wireless networking to share files across a local network, then the latest "n" standards may be of interest to you.

The 802.11 standard defines the types of wireless networks we are commonly familiar with today. The original standard (802.11 without a letter behind it) was not commonly used in the mainstream. Released in 1997, it topped out at 2 Mbps/Sec.

802.11b was the first mainstream wireless network implementation, defined in 1999. It uses the 2.4 GHz frequency range and runs at 11 Mbps/sec. 802.11b eventually was termed "Wi-Fi" by the then newly created Wi-Fi Alliance.

Released in 2003, 802.11g was the next implementation in the 2.4 GHz frequency range, supporting 54 Mbps/sec. It is also backward compatible with 802.11b. Some proprietary implementations of 802.11g can support speeds of 108 or 125 Mbps/sec. The Wi-Fi Alliance updated the "Wi-Fi" term to include a letter indicating which standard is being referred to (i.e. Wi-Fi b or Wi-Fi g).

802.11n is the next in the line of 2.4 GHz family. Currently, the "n" standard is not yet ratified, but there are already products available that use the proposed standard. These are called "draft n" or "pre-n" products. 802.11n will support speeds of up to 200 Mbps/sec, and will be backwards compatible with 802.11b and 802.11g.

Some of you may be wondering, "what about 802.11a?" Others are probably asking, "there's an 802.11a?" In 1999, 802.11a was an extension to the original 802.11 standard that uses the 5.8 GHz frequency range. It supports 54 Mbps/sec, but since it does not use the 2.4 GHz frequency, it is not compatible with the 802.11b/g/n standards. As the letter sequence indicates, 802.11a was actually created before 802.11b. However, 802.11b was first to mainstream market. Due to the explosive popularity of 802.11b, the fact that 802.11a was not backwards compatible with 802.11b hindered its acceptance.

The BSA is out to get you!

The Business Software Alliance (http://www.bsa.org), an organization made up of large software developers, has started publicizing up to $200,000 rewards for employees who turn in their companies for using pirated software. While I'm all for the legal and proper use of software, this latest initiative from the BSA should be of concern to all companies, whether they use pirated software or not.

The problem is that one allegation, if the BSA chooses to pursue it, requires a company to prove they are not pirating, even if they have legally purchased all their software. This can result in a lot of work for a company, as they scramble to look up software receipts, license codes, and CD keys. Additionally, the BSA may request they do an on-side audit, wasting even more of a company's time and productivity. If a company can't prove they aren't pirating software, they face costly settlements, usually requiring the repurchasing of missing software licenses. This is the case even if the company simply couldn't find the proper documentation, or if employees were the ones who brought in improperly licensed software.

Usually, the BSA likes to go after large companies. But they have been known to go after smaller companies, so don't think you are safe if you have a small business. In order to protect themselves, companies must be diligent about keeping good records regarding their software purchases. They also must have policies and practices in place that disallow the installation of non-company purchased software by employees. However, these things have a cost as well, both in time and money. The larger the company, the more expensive software licensing compliance becomes.

One thing companies can do to eliminate the hassle and expense of software licensing compliance is to use open source software. Open source software is not owned by any particular company and is usually licensed freely. Since the software is free, there is no need to keep track of licenses or the risk of being audited by the "software police".

There are not always open source options for every software in every business. However, there is a very good open source option for Microsoft Office. OpenOffice (http://www.openoffice.org) is an open source "office suite", including a word processor, spreadsheet, and presentation software, analogous to Microsoft Word, Excel, and Powerpoint. Unlike many other competitors to Microsoft Office, OpenOffice reads and writes the Microsoft Office formats with nearly 100% compatibility. Without going into too many more details about OpenOffice, it is suffice to say that many companies can save a lot of money by using OpenOffice instead of Microsoft Office, not just in initial purchase price and the ongoing costs of upgrades, but also in the cost of staying in license compliance.
